The story

Bnext (Block Networks S.A. de C.V., bnext.mx) is a Mexican Point-of-Sale and ERP software company founded in 2001 out of the Tec de Monterrey incubator — NOT to be confused with the Spanish neobank Bnext (bnext.es) founded in 2016. The Mexican Bnext is a vertical SaaS provider serving retail chains (e.g. Tiendas SIX, JOI Canadian Stores) with BnextPOS, BnextERP, CRM, QMS and a 'Bnext Financial' module that processes airtime top-ups, bill payments, prepaid card sales and remittances. Embedded finance here is shallow — it's a payments/value-added-services layer atop a POS system, not a neobank stack.

Product timeline
2001
Bnext founded at Tecnológico de Monterrey incubator, focused on Point of Sale technology· founding
2012
Recognized by Tec de Monterrey and Grupo Expansión as one of the 10 most successful graduated entrepreneurship companies· milestone
2024
Bnext Financial division launched offering digital transactions, airtime, prepaid cards, bill pay and remittances· pivot
